How much do vehicle operations man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 22, 2026, the average yearly pay for vehicle operations manager in Crete, NE is $55,453.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$35,800.00 and $67,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a vehicle operations manager?

To thrive as a Vehicle Operations Manager, you need expertise in fleet management, logistics, and maintenance, often supported by a degree in business, logistics, or a related field. Familiarity with fleet management software, GPS tracking systems, and compliance regulations is typically required. Strong leadership, problem-solving, and effective communication skills are vital for coordinating teams and resolving operational challenges. These abilities ensure efficient vehicle utilization, regulatory compliance, and smooth day-to-day operations within the organization.

What are some common challenges faced by vehicle operations managers in coordinating fleet maintenance and scheduling?

Vehicle Operations Managers often encounter challenges in balancing vehicle availability with maintenance schedules, especially when managing a large or diverse fleet. Unexpected breakdowns or urgent repairs can disrupt planned routes and require quick decision-making to reassign vehicles or adjust schedules. Effective communication with drivers, maintenance teams, and dispatchers is crucial to minimize downtime and ensure operational efficiency. Utilizing fleet management software can help streamline scheduling, but adapting to rapidly changing demands remains a key part of the role.

What does a vehicle operations manager do?

A vehicle operations manager oversees the daily functions of a fleet of vehicles, including scheduling maintenance, ensuring safety compliance, managing drivers, and optimizing routes for efficiency. They often use fleet management software and require strong organizational and leadership skills to coordinate operations effectively.

With a mantra of Empowering Human Potential, Hanger, Inc. is the world's premier provider of orthotic and prosthetic (O&P) services and products, offering the most advanced O&P solutions, clinically differentiated programs and unsurpassed customer service. Hanger's Patient Care segment is the largest owner and operator of O&P patient care clinics nationwide. Through its Products & Services segment, Hanger distributes branded and private label O&P devices, products and components, and provides rehabilitative solutions to the broader market. With 160 years of clinical excellence and innovation, Hanger's vision is to lead the orthotic and prosthetic markets by providing superior patient care, outcomes, services and value. Collectively, Hanger employees touch thousands of lives each day, helping people achieve new levels of mobility and freedom.

Could This Be For You?

The Group Practice Manager (GPM) leads a small group of O&P clinics that are combined into a group practice, to ensure patients receive timely, high-quality care across a connected network of clinics. With 8–10 direct reports, the GPM ensures smooth daily operations, supports high-quality patient care, and fosters team engagement. This role may include up to 60% clinical practice, allowing for continued hands-on care while driving performance and alignment across locations.
